Purple Disturbance are a raw, high-voltage punk/alternative art rock four-piece ripping up norms straight out of Coffs Harbour, New South Wales. Known for gritty riffs, ferocious energy and a live show that’s equal parts chaos and precision, the band embodies a fresh pulse in the Australian scene with a sound that nods to punk legends like The Ramones and modern agitators such as Idles and Amyl and the Sniffers.
Formed by vocalist Thomas Downes, guitarist Jed Freudenstein, bassist Joshua Downes and drummer Jessica Franklin, Purple Disturbance channel unabashed youth and DIY spirit into every track and stage moment. Their music tackles social themes with razor-sharp lyrics and relentless drive, turning influences from punk, hardcore and alternative rock into a distinctly bold statement.
After breaking through with standout singles like Juice Stick and Criticise, Penalise, Attack and Slam, the band secured a deal with New World Artists in 2025, a milestone that’s taken their chaotic, hook-driven sound to wider audiences and major touring slots alongside Australian stalwarts such as Grinspoon, British India and Dune Rats.
Unapologetically loud, energetic and boundary-pushing, Purple Disturbance are redefining what next-gen Aussie punk rock can be, with a growing catalogue and live reputation that demand attention from coast to coast.
